ShadowSense is a revolutionary new 2D and 3D optical tracking technology that is billed as a ‘potential game-changer for the rapidly growing medium to large size touch industry. Delivering responsive (less than 6ms) and highly accurate multi-touch and gesture recognition, at costs typically associated with single-touch solutions, ShadowSense currently supports up to four simultaneous inputs, provides touch detection of small objects, whilst being able to recognize accidental touches and unlike other technologies such as PCAP, Shadowsense™ supports any input type including finger, glove, stylus etc.

ShadowSense is a perimeter-based optical touch technology in which the touch sensor LEDs are integrated into a bezel. These LEDs are independent of the glass surface, allowing any glass to be used to provide a protective window and ensuring very high levels of light transmission. Using ShadowSense OEMs and integrators can build brighter touch displays that provide vandal-resistant operation and immunity to casual scratches and debris on the screen. Bezel heights can be as low as 1.5mm, while IP65 sealing provides protection against dust and moisture intrusion.
